Plan B lenders are low-traditional banking institutions or financing sources that will be nevertheless subject to supervision by federal government’s Office of your Superintendent off Financial institutions (OSFI). They might be trust companies, borrowing unions, tier dos finance companies and monoline establishments (groups taking only one specific home loan equipment). It cater to individuals who do perhaps not meet up with the strict financial direction for starters reasoning or some other.

Essentially, B loan providers are a good alternative. They are doing wanted a credit score, however their club is not lay all the way to one to having the top Half dozen banking companies. Although not, they actually do charges highest rates of interest – are usually from the one-to-one or two % greater than those people supplied by the major Six banking institutions.

B loan providers place mortgage costs into the an incident by situation foundation, based on:

  • Your credit rating;
  • The fresh belongings in your credit report;
  • The amount of your own down-payment; and you can
  • Your earnings and its particular balances.

A short-identity mortgage having a b bank gives the borrower time and energy to improve his/her credit history or settle for the a reliable job.
